Paul Mescal's 'The History of Sound' Premieres at Cannes Film Festival 2025, Receives Standing Ovation

Edited by: Anulyazolotko Anulyazolotko

Paul Mescal and Josh O'Connor's film, "The History of Sound," has premiered at the Cannes Film Festival 2025, receiving a six-minute standing ovation. The film, directed by Oliver Hermanus, is based on Ben Shattuck's short story and follows two men traveling through New England in 1919 to record folk songs.

Mescal was greeted with cheers upon his arrival at the festival. Director Oliver Hermanus has described the collaboration as a highlight of his career, praising Mescal's talent. The film's a cappella performances resonated with the audience.

The 78th annual Cannes Film Festival is taking place from May 13 to 24, 2025. The film had its world premiere at the main competition of the 78th Cannes Film Festival on May 21, 2025, where it was nominated for the Palme d'Or.
